A Taxonomy of Biological Upgrades
The application of these protocols is tailored to specific performance goals. Each peptide or hormone recalibration targets a distinct biological pathway, delivering a unique set of outcomes.
- Tissue Regeneration and Repair: Peptides like BPC-157 act as specialized repair crews, dispatched to accelerate healing in muscle, ligaments, and even the gut lining by stimulating blood vessel growth and reducing inflammation.
- Growth Hormone Axis Optimization: A combination like CJC-1295 and Ipamorelin stimulates the pituitary gland to enhance its own production of growth hormone. This protocol supports lean muscle development, reduces body fat, and improves recovery and sleep quality.
- Cognitive and Vitality Enhancement: Sermorelin, a growth hormone-releasing hormone analog, supports the pituitary gland to elevate HGH levels naturally. This improves energy, mental clarity, and overall vitality without introducing external hormones.
- Metabolic Efficiency: Certain protocols can fine-tune metabolic function, instructing the body to more efficiently partition nutrients, utilize fat for energy, and maintain stable blood glucose levels.
